Finally, let's talk about the problem. In fact, it's easy to make such access statistics. Go to google analytics to apply for an account and get the access statisticsCodeGo to the csdn blog background, go to "blog Settings"> "Space Settings", and paste the JavaScript code you just obtained from Google Analytics in "announcements. Due to the delay in Google statistics, you can see access statistics in Google Analytics in about two hours.
